在TableViewController上添加图像,直到搜索栏处于非活动状态

时间:2015-12-02 00:11:11

标签: ios swift uitableview uisearchbar

我正在尝试一些东西,不知道我是否走在正确的轨道上。 我已将UITableViewController添加到ViewController。我的表有多个部分,我希望我的表为空,直到UISearchBar处于非活动状态。我已经完成了。

我想在底部的空白屏幕中添加多个图像,直到搜索栏处于活动状态,因此屏幕不是空白。

如果单击搜索栏并单击搜索栏并填充表格,我将如何将图像添加到此屏幕,直到我单击搜索栏并隐藏图像。

enter image description here

1 个答案:

答案 0 :(得分:0)

将imagesView添加到视图控制器的视图中。将搜索栏的委托设置为视图控制器子类。然后说出类似的话:

func searchBarTextDidBeginEditing(searchBar: UISearchBar){
   self.imageView.hidden = true
}

func searchBarTextDidEndEditing(searchBar: UISearchBar){
   if searchBar.text.length() == 0{
      self.imageView.hidden = false
   }
}